1. 什么是星座运势查询API接口?
星座运势查询API接口是一个允许开发者通过编程方式获取每日、每周或每月星座运势信息的工具。这一接口通常提供包括运势解读、幸运颜色、幸运数字等多种信息,便于用户在应用程序或网站中集成星座运势功能,增强用户体验。
2. 如何获取星座运势查询API的访问权限?
要获得星座运势查询API的访问权限,用户需要:
- 访问相应的API提供者网站,注册一个开发者账户。
- 在账户后台申请API密钥,该密钥用于身份验证。
- 遵循文档中的指示进行API接口的设置与测试。
3. API接口的调用方式有哪些?
一般来说,API接口的调用方式包括以下几种:
- RESTful API:最常见的一种方式,使用HTTP协议通过GET、POST等方法进行请求。
- SOAP API:一种基于XML的协议,适合于需要复杂操作的场景。
- GraphQL:允许用户自定义请求的数据类型,更加灵活高效。
4. 如何解析获取到的星座运势数据?
在获取到星座运势数据后,通常返回的数据为JSON格式。解析步骤如下:
- 使用编程语言的内置JSON解析库,例如JavaScript的JSON.parse或者Python的json模块。
- 将解析后的数据存储在合适的数据结构中,如对象或字典,以便于后续操作。
- 提取所需信息,如运势解读、幸运数字等,并将其呈现给用户。
5. 如何处理API接口的错误信息?
在调用API时,有可能会遇到各种错误信息处理。步骤如下:
- 识别和记录错误代码,例如401表示未授权,404表示未找到资源。
- 根据错误代码参考API文档中的故障排除部分,找出问题所在。
- 向支持团队提交请求,若错误无法解决,可寻求技术支持帮助。
6. 星座运势数据更新的频率是多少?
大多数星座运势API接口的数据更新频率为每日一次,但也有一些提供每周和每月运势更新的接口。通常在API的文档中可以找到具体的更新时间信息,以及如何获取到最新的数据。
7. 如何在我的应用中有效利用星座运势数据?
利用星座运势数据的方式可以有很多,例如:
- 在应用首页提供每日运势展示,吸引用户的注意。
- 通过推送通知告知用户当天的运势变化,增加互动性。
- 设计个性化的用户界面,允许用户选择自己的星座并查看具体运势。
8. 访问API时如何保证数据安全?
为了保证在访问API时数据的安全性,可以采取以下措施:
- 使用HTTPS协议进行数据传输,以防数据被截取。
- 定期更换API密钥,避免密钥泄露导致的安全风险。
- 在应用中对敏感信息进行加密处理,确保数据安全。
9. 如何提高星座运势查询API的响应速度?
提高API响应速度的方法包括:
- 使用缓存技术,保存常用数据,减少重复请求。
- 优化代码逻辑,减少无效的API调用。
- 选择高效的网络服务提供商,降低服务器的延迟。
10. 如果我想对星座运势API功能进行扩展,该如何做?
若希望对星座运势API进行功能扩展,可以:
- 与API开发商联系,提出具体的功能需求和使用场景。
- 利用API提供的Webhook功能,设置事件推送,以接收实时数据。
- 组合使用其他API接口扩展功能,例如结合天气API提供天象运势等。